web-dev-qa-db-ja.com

apt-get installが「Unpacking wine ...」で止まった

Ubuntu 14.04 LTSを実行しており、通常のapt-get install playonlinuxコマンドを使用してインストールしています。

ただし、常に行き詰まっています(つまり、それ以上何もしません):

Preparing to unpack .../wine1.6-AMD64_1%3a1.6.2-0ubuntu4_AMD64.deb ...
Unpacking wine1.6-AMD64 (1:1.6.2-0ubuntu4) over (1:1.6.2-0ubuntu4) ...

私はすでにapt-get [auto]cleanapt-get updateを実行しようとしましたが、別のミラーから手動でダウンロードし、dpkg -iを使用してパッケージを手動でインストールしようとしましたが、それらの試みはすべて同じ結果でした:Unpacking wine1.6-AMD64で止まりました。

以前のインストール試行が壊れていたためにSudo apt-get -f installまたはSudo dpkg --configure -aを実行しても解決しませんでした。そして今、私のシステム上の2つのワインパッケージは非常に一貫性のない形になっています:

thatGuy@Neverland:/var$ dpkg -l wine1.6*
Desired=Unknown/Install/Remove/Purge/Hold
| Status=Not/Inst/Conf-files/Unpacked/halF-conf/Half-inst/trig-aWait/Trig-pend
|/ Err?=(none)/Reinst-required (Status,Err: uppercase=bad)
||/ Name                                 Version                 Architecture            Description
+++-====================================-=======================-=======================-==============================================================================
iU  wine1.6                              1:1.6.2-0ubuntu4        AMD64                   Microsoft Windows Compatibility Layer (Binary Emulator and Library)
iHR wine1.6-AMD64                        1:1.6.2-0ubuntu4        AMD64                   (no description available)
rHR wine1.6-i386                         1:1.6.2-0ubuntu4        i386                    Microsoft Windows Compatibility Layer (32-bit support)

ベーコンの保存を手伝ってください!

おかげで、-R

これに数時間を費やして、Sophos AVアンチウイルスが警告を表示せずにこのアンパックに干渉する2つの以前のスレッドを見つけるまで。ライブスキャンをオフにし、Wineをインストールしてから、ライブスキャンをオンに戻します。

オフにするには:Sudo /opt/sophos-av/bin/savconfig set LiveProtection false
オンにするには:Sudo /opt/sophos-av/bin/savconfig set LiveProtection true

1
NetDoc

Ubuntuフォーラムから取得-.deb からインストールされた不良パッケージを削除できません:

パッケージに合わせて投稿を変更しましょう:

  1. Cat /var/lib/dpkg/status | grep wineの出力を印刷できますか?
  2. dpkg -P wine
  3. これが機能しない場合:dpkg -L wine。これにより、wineが使用するファイルがリストされます。
  4. /var/lib/dpkg/infoに移動します。
  5. ファイルを削除します:wine.postrm、場合によってはwine-version.postrm
  6. apt-get remove --purge wineを実行します
  7. dpkg -Lで見つけたすべてのファイルとディレクトリを削除します。
  8. 次にapt-get updateを実行します。
1
eyoung100